Synopsis of Homecoming

En 1957, Helen y Jack se reencuentran tras el servicio militar de Jack y retoman su vida juntos. Sin embargo, la aventura de Jack con la viuda de un sargento deja a esta mujer embarazada, obligando a Helen a tomar una decisión valiente que podría ser la solución a sus diferencias. Este libro de tapa blanda es la tercera entrega de la serie Swansea Girls.

About the author

Catrin Collier

Catrin Collier

Karen Watkins, writing as Catrin Collier, is a Welsh novelist known for her historical works, especially those in the Hearts of Gold series, set in her home town of Pontypridd between 1930 and 1950, the first of which was adapted as a BBC drama in 2003. She also writes under the pen names Katherine John/ K. A. John, Katherine Hardy and Caro French.
